Abstract:With the Riemann solver to the scalar hyperbolic conservation law with a spatially varying flux, a δ-mapping algorithm was proposed. The algorithm and its prospective application in traffic flow problems were briefed in the paper. Project supported by the National Natural Science Foundation of China (Grant Nos. 19932020, 10071083)
